Bitcoin Investors’ Mass Exodus from Exchanges: A Sign of Growing Confidence
In a recent X post, crypto analyst Ali shared an intriguing finding that has sent ripples through the Bitcoin community. According to the data, a staggering 10,000 BTC tokens, worth approximately $345 million at the time of writing, have been withdrawn from cryptocurrency exchanges in the last seven days.
A Bullish Sign for Bitcoin
This mass withdrawal of Bitcoin from exchanges can be interpreted as a bullish sign for the cryptocurrency market. Traders and investors often move their tokens from exchanges to their personal wallets when they anticipate a price surge or when they are holding their investments for the long term. This trend indicates that a significant number of investors have faith in the future price growth of Bitcoin and are confident that it is a worthwhile investment.
